How to Apply to Colleges for 80-90 Percentile in MAH MBA CET 2025?

In case your MAH MBA CET score falls within the range of MAH CET 90 percentile colleges, you are eligible for CAP admissions coordinated by DTE Maharashtra. A step-by-step explanation of how admissions are managed is as follows:

Step 1: Apply and Submit Your Application

Visit the official CAP website and register. Fill out the online CAP form and upload all the documents, including a passport-size photo, signature, and scanned copies of certificates that are needed. After filling out the form, print a copy and go to the assigned Facilitation Centre for document verification. After verification, you will receive an acknowledgement slip as proof that your application has been submitted.

Step 2: Provisional Merit List Announcement

Once the application process is complete, DTE Maharashtra will release a provisional MAH MBA CET 2025 merit list along with the cutoff scores. If you have any concerns about your ranking or need to submit additional documents, you must do so at the same Facilitation Centre where your documents were initially verified. After resolving any discrepancies, the final merit list for CAP 2025 will be published.

Step 3: Final Merit List and Seat Allocation

The final merit list will display the available seats for different CAP rounds. The seat allotment process will take place in multiple rounds (Rounds I, II, and III) through an online system. If you are allotted a seat in a particular CAP round:

  • Visit the Admission Reporting Centre (ARC): Here, you must verify your documents and confirm your admission.
  • Report to Your Allotted Institute: After confirming your seat at the ARC, proceed to your assigned college to complete the final admission process.

MAH MBA CET Counselling Process (CAP)

If you wish to apply to MHT CET 90 percentile colleges, you will need to participate in the MAH MBA CET counselling process , also known as the Common Admission Process or CAP. CAP is the centralised admission process through which all MAH MBA CET qualified students are assigned seats to MBA colleges accepting MAH MBA CET scores in Maharashtra. The Maharashtra State CET Cell will conduct the MAH MBA CET counselling process online for all MBA CET colleges, including MAH MBA CET 90 percentile colleges. The State CET allots seats based on the MAH MBA CET cutoffs. Those who are chosen must complete the admissions process within the allotted time after being assigned a seat at any of the MBA CET 90 percentile colleges.

How is MAH MBA CET 2025 percentile calculated?

The percentile rank is also your relative performance in the exam. The formula used for the calculation of percentiles is:
Percentile Rank = [(Total candidates - Rank) / Total candidates] × 100

Example: Assume that 50,000 candidates appeared for the MAH MBA CET 2025 and your rank is 1,000. The formula now would be as follows:
(50,000 - 1,000) / 50,000 × 100 = 98th percentile

This percentile reflects your position among all test-takers.

How are the scores for the MAH MBA CET 2025 calculated?

The marking scheme is used to determine how candidates' results on the MAH MBA CET test should be calculated. There will be no deduction of points for any incorrect answers on the MAH MBA CET, and each correct answer carries 1 mark. In order to get the final results, the total number of questions that were answered correctly is multiplied by 1.

What is a good score in MAH MBA CET 2025?

A good score in MAH MBA CET 2025 depends on your target institute. For institutes like JBIMS, you'll need 99.95+ percentile, that is 145+ marks. For Welingkar, SIMSREE, or PUMBA, a score of 99+ percentile, that is 130+ marks will be enough. A safe score for decent colleges will be 90+ percentile, that is 110+ marks. Higher scores improve the chances of top-tier admissions, so the target must be set accordingly.
